Chapter 389: Limi

The White Steel Bladed Beast's explosive power was indeed impressive. If Goldie hadn't triggered its passive ability multiple times beforehand, the White Steel Bladed Beast would have instantly knocked it out.

Even so, Goldie had sustained terrible injuries during its battle with the White Steel Bladed Beast. It stood before Gao Peng, riddled with cuts and awash in its own blood.

The Yin Yang Calendula shook its head sympathetically. A white ball of light emerged from its head and floated towards Goldie.

The white ball of light melted into Goldie's body. Gradually, the duck's more severe injuries began to heal up. However, it was still bleeding profusely.

The Yin Yang Calendula then shedded a large number of dandelions from its head. The dandelions bobbed in the air like tiny snow-white parachutes. As soon as they landed on Goldie's wounds, the bleeding stopped almost immediately. Some of its less severe injuries had also begun healing.

The Yin Yang Calendula soon used up most of the dandelions on its head. It reached up and felt the huge bald patch on its head with its leaves. Then it curled up into a ball, embarrassed of its current state. "I'm all used up."

"Here." Dumby plucked a leaf from a low-hanging tree branch and carefully placed it over the calendula's bald spot.

"Uhm?" The Yin Yang Calendula looked up at Dumby and felt the huge leaf on its head curiously.

"You can wear it like a hat. You look good in it," said Dumby casually.

The Yin Yang Calendula blushed even more, covering its face with its leaf-like appendages.

After ordering Goldie and the others to keep an eye on the White Steel Bladed Beast, Gao Peng looked up at the trees growing out of the cliff face.

[Name of Fruit]: Guise Fruit

[Effect]: Upon consuming it, any monster will be able to change its own size a thousandfold.

A thousandfold...

Gao Peng frowned. I don't think it's possible to increase a monster's height 1,000 times, even with the help of a size-altering fruit. It would probably just bring about a tenfold change in a monster's length, width, and height respectively, since a monster's size is technically the product of those three variables.

For instance, after ingesting a Guise Fruit, a 30-foot-tall monster would probably be able to shrink to three feet tall or grow to 100 feet tall.

So this is what Desolion has been telling me about. Gao Peng's eyes lit up. For convenience's sake, Gao Peng had decided to call the Desolate Frost Lion "Desolion." It does roll off the tongue.

Gao Peng had also decided that Xiao Cao would be the last of his familiars to be given such a childish nickname. He would no longer continue this naming trend after Xiao Cao.

There were currently four Guise Fruits hanging from one of the trees' branches. It was a shame that the White Steel Bladed Beast had eaten one. Otherwise, Gao Peng would have been able to leave this place with five Guise Fruits in hand.

Gao Peng began plucking the fruits from the tree. When he was done, he uprooted two of the trees with his bare hands and carried them down the mountain.

The White Steel Bladed Beast, which was still being held in Goldie's hand, cried out at the sight of Gao Peng dragging the Guise Fruit-bearing trees behind him; these magical trees were the White Steel Bladed Beast's most treasured possessions in the world.

Their fruits were the only thing capable of letting it experience the world from the perspective of a behemoth and allowed it to forget its insecurities about its size, if only for a moment. It was able to stay in its enlarged form for a long time after eating just one Guise Fruit. If it wanted to look for food, it would let itself shrink back to normal by simply waiting for the Guise Fruit's effect to fade.

This was the main reason why mealtime was its least favorite time. Only when it was extremely hungry would it grudgingly let its body return to normal and regain the mobility it needed in order to hunt for food in the mountains. It was apparent that the Guise Fruits were the only things in the White Steel Bladed Beast's life that brought it joy.

"We'll be taking these two trees back with us, if you don't mind," said Gao Peng, smiling.

The White Steel Bladed Beast stared at this brazen human. It had never heard such a shameless thing in its life.

"Of course, since we're taking these trees with us, we might as well bring you along, don't you think?" added Gao Peng.

The White Steel Bladed Beast widened its eyes. It had evidently underestimated this human's insolence. Is it even possible to say such a brazen thing?

The way down the mountain seemed more difficult than the way up had been. The sun had sunk on the horizon. Without the Golden-Striped Tortoise to lead them back, Gao Peng had no choice but to recall the route the tortoise had followed in the morning and retrace their steps the best that he could.

As night had fallen, Gao Peng decided that it was best to rest in the mountains for the night and continue their journey out the next day.

After signing a Blood Contract with the Desolate Frost Lion, Gao Peng had decided he wouldn't take in any more familiars for now. He simply didn't have the strength to do so.

If he took in any more familiars at this point, he would definitely not be able to satisfy the emotional needs of every member of his team.

However, while they were resting, the Desolate Frost Lion suddenly came up to him and suggested that he sign a Blood Contract with the White Steel Bladed Beast.

"I already have enough familiars as it is. Why should I sign a contract with it?"

"Your team still lacks an Assassin-type familiar," said the Desolate Frost Lion, looking Gao Peng straight in the eye. "I don't think you have a clear idea of what a competent team composition is."

"So tell me, what's your idea of a competent team?" asked Gao Peng, eyeing the small lion cub with amusement.

"It should be capable of dealing with any situation in any environment," said the Desolate Frost Lion flatly.

"Where did you learn this from?" asked Gao Peng curiously.

"That's none of your business. The White Steel Bladed Beast can evolve into a Black Steel Shadowbeast, an incredibly powerful monster with unparalleled explosive power."

"Even you can't beat it?"

"Of course I can! What do you take me for?" the Desolate Frost Lion growled.

"It's weaker than you, then. I guess there's no point in signing a contract with it," said Gao Peng.

"...Hmph, have it your way then."

Stealth and explosive power, these were the things one had to look for in an Assassin-type familiar.

Gao Peng gazed at the White Steel Bladed Beast with renewed interest. He didn't recall seeing any mention of the Black Steel Shadowbeast as one of its Epic-grade evolutionary forms on the data frame. This meant that the Black Steel Shadowbeast had to be higher than Epic-grade.

The White Steel Bladed Beast had a total of four evolutionary routes. Gao Peng had no idea which route he had to take in order to let the White Steel Bladed Beast evolve into the Black Steel Shadowbeast.

Suddenly, the four evolutionary routes shown on the data frame grew blurry.

There was a sudden flash of light before him. Gao Peng noticed that the evolutionary routes had changed. He could vaguely make out the names of the White Steel Bladed Beast's Legendary-grade forms at the end of all four routes.

This time, Gao Peng could clearly see the words "Black Steel Shadowbeast" in the data frame.

Gao Peng shook his head. The words on the data frame continued to shift and swim dizzily before him. The evolutionary routes gradually converged to two names: [Shadow Nightbeast] and [Illusory Gluttonous Shieldbeast].

These two words were flashing in golden light, as if they were coated with a layer of gold. Both were the White Steel Bladed Beast's Mythical-grade forms.

The names before him continued to blur. However, Gao Peng soon felt a throbbing pain in his eyes, and he quickly closed them.

After a while, Gao Peng opened his eyes, his heart racing. He had no idea it was possible to go beyond Mythical-grade. However, there was no way he could verify that at the moment.

Who knew this ability of his had its own limits? Suddenly, an incredible idea dawned on him.

Gao Peng believed that his ability to assess a monster's overall stats could still be improved upon. In order to do so, he would have to further improve his own spiritual strength.

After resting for a while, Gao Peng threw a furtive glance at the White Steel Bladed Beast, wondering how he should go about tricking this wild beast into joining his team.
